Indicators function by altering their molecular composition in reaction to versions in hydrogen ion concentration. It is actually accompanied from the changeover from acidic to basic and vice versa. Prevalent indicators, like phenolphthalein or methyl orange, transform coloration at different pH ranges, allowing for chemists to visualise the transition and specifically pinpoint the endpoint. A titration is actually a volumetric approach through which a solution of one reactant (the titrant) is added to an answer of the 2nd reactant (the "analyte") until finally the equivalence level is reached. The equivalence position is the point at which titrant has become extra in exactly the correct amount to respond stoichiometrically While using the analyten (when moles of titrant = moles of analyte).
The indicator must also Use a pKa benefit close to the pH of the titration's endpoint. As an example a analyte That could be a weak base would demand an indicator by using a pKa less than 7. Selecting an indicator that has a pKa near the endpoint's pH will even decrease error because the shade change happens sharply throughout the endpoint in which the pH spikes, providing a more precise endpoint.
